Fulasi Population - Saharanpur, Uttar Pradesh
Fulasi is a large village located in Deoband Tehsil of Saharanpur district, Uttar Pradesh with total 406 families residing. The Fulasi village has population of 2381 of which 1279 are males while 1102 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Fulasi village population of children with age 0-6 is 366 which makes up 15.37 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Fulasi village is 862 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Fulasi as per census is 751,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Fulasi village has lower liter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Fulasi village was 65.76 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Fulasi Male literacy stands at 74.77 % while female literacy rate was 55.56 %.

Fulasi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 406 | - | - |
Population | 2,381 | 1,279 | 1,102 |
Child (0-6) | 366 | 209 | 157 |
Schedule Caste | 864 | 489 | 375 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 65.76 % | 74.77 % | 55.56 % |
Total Workers | 695 | 657 | 38 |
Main Worker | 637 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 58 | 56 | 2 |
